Divje jezero

Divje jezero

Divje jezero (Wild Lake) is a small lake, actually a karst water source of Vaucluse type, near Idrija. It gets water out of a deep syphon which has still not been explored to the end. The river, flowing out of it, is the shortest one in Slovenia. Already after a few meters it inflows into Idrijca river. The whole area is protected as a natural reserve.
